What CLOB does
Operating under the ticker CLOB, the VanEck AA-BB CLO ETF is an actively managed fund, benefiting from the sub-advisory expertise of PineBridge Investments. Its core objectives are to safeguard investors' capital and generate consistent income. The fund primarily allocates its investments to collateralized loan obligations (CLOs) tranches, specifically those with credit ratings ranging from AA to BB, without any limitations on their maturity dates.
